I wanted to make a post using an item that I bought second-hand as the base of my outfit, and show all the ways that you could style it. While the items I pair with it may or may not be second-hand, what I want to show is that if we buy pieces that are versatile, we’re able to create so many different variations of an outfit, possibly with items we already own!


This pair of white cowgirl boots would be great paired with a denim jacket for a trip to the pumpkin patch. Because as much as I wish the weather was cooling down… it just isn’t so yet! I would also probably curl my hair for this look!
These white sandals, like I wore in the picture above, would be great paired with a tan sun hat for a nice day exploring a cute downtown. I think I would probably do my hair in two fishtail braids because I LOVE that paired with a cute hat.
And the black heels! That are VERY cute but VERY uncomfortable, would be perfect for date night. I’d probably straighten my hair and wear a bold earring!
There are so many ways we can switch up our outfits! Shoes, jewelry, purses, the way we style our hair, hats, and even our makeup, can totally change our outfit!
I only chose to add a couple of ideas, because there really are countless ways to make an outfit feel new, but I love the idea of making each and every time you wear a piece, for it to be completely unique.
